Beyond Sleep (Nooit meer slapen, dir. Boudewijn Koole, Netherlands, 2016)
A young geologist travels to northern Norway on a scientific expedition that gradually turns into a struggle for survival. In the Arctic tundra, where daylight never ends, orientation becomes increasingly difficult, and the planned journey transforms into a physical and psychological ordeal. Inspired by Willem Frederik Hermans’ novel, Beyond Sleep blends tension and introspection in a story of isolation and self-confrontation.
The film’s score, awarded the Gouden Kalf for Best Music, is reinterpreted live by Alex Simu and George Dumitriu, two musicians who performed on the original recording. Active on the international jazz and contemporary music scene, they bring a dynamic, improvisational approach shaped by years of collaboration.
